Default 92 Running Rough, Dying

Hello,

Got a 92 Jetta that is dying on me. It has a hard time starting and then once started, it'll die whenever it pleases. Usually it's when I'm stopped, but sometimes when I'm driving.

It has new spark plugs and fuel pumps. Filled it up with 93 octane and fuel injector cleaner. Put a new air filter in. Any thoughts?

is the motor designed to run the high octane fuel? in my last car (1990 toyota camry), i put 92 octane in with octane booster, and the car ran like crap for that tank of gas.

higher octane means less combustible, which works better for high compression motors, like supercharged, turboed, or like the VR6.

anyway, is the car throwing a CEL?
